Its syrup, mixed with carbonate water, became a worldwide institution, a symbol of the United States more widely recognized than the flag. According to the lawsuit, the gifts include $22.5 million to an Atlanta prep school, $37.5 million for the Georgia Tech Foundation and $30 million to the Henrietta Egleston Hospital for Children at Emory University in Atlanta. As with most Anglo-Saxon names, Woodruff (it had several spellings, as Woodrove, Woodrough, Woodrow, Woodroue, Woodrof, and possibly others) seems to have originated from an occupation. No matter what Mr. Woodruff's title - he was at one time or another president of the Coca-Cola Company, board chairman and chairman of the finance committee - Mr. Bob, as he was deferentially known, indisputably ran the company.
